My opinion is that is related to the alternator. The battery light on the dash usually indicates a problem with the charging system, not really the battery.
Some Delphi alternators were known to have a host of problems such as bad bearings, diode, overheating, etc. You may have a charging problem that is causing the other electrical gremlins.

Check that B+ connection to alternator is secure.
Also check the crankshaft pulley rubber bushing for slippage. This can produce maddening intermittent problems. Outer pulley slips on rubber bushing and reduces charge level which could set off charge lights and other faults (low voltage).
Check for wobbling pulley and also make a radial mark across pulley bushing, and inner drive core. If radial mark separates you have a problem.

your results are normal ... alternators start making peak power at 1500+ ... doesnt look like anything wrong with that alternator ... most driving will be at 1500+ so there will always be enough charging of the battery
also honda charging have two modes .. low and high after the car has warmed up so sometimes it will charge at 12.70 or so to save gas when there are no loads and ac is off
